Ghost in the Shell: SAC_2045 returned fans to the world first laid out in Masamune Shirow’s manga series and its 1995 film adaptation, which was later explored in several other anime movies, series, and OVAs. Netflix’s exploration of this world throws fans far into the future, after the events of Stand Alone Complex.

Unfortunately, the newest addition to the science-fiction franchise left fans and critics wishing for more — at least if Rotten Tomatoes scores are anything to judge by. When Netflix’s continuation of the story came out, viewers had strong feelings about its CGI-heavy animation style, along with the execution of its political themes.

Despite Ghost in the Shell: SAC_2045 receiving a less-than-ideal response from viewers, the anime is getting a season 2. And it’s coming to Netflix relatively soon. On Feb. 24, the streamer revealed that the next batch of episodes will arrive in May 2022. It didn’t mention a specific date, but we’ll be waiting for updates on that front.

Netflix’s teaser trailer promises more action from the anime

In addition to revealing that its Ghost in the Shell: SAC_2045 anime returns for season 2 in May, Netflix dropped the first look at the coming episodes. While they stick to the animation style that sparked so much controversy, they also tease an outing full of action and suspense.

Set to the tune of “Secret Ceremony” by Millennium Parade, the trailer showcases several epic-looking fights. It also leans into the stakes and political messaging, so those hooked by the first season’s storylines will no doubt be waiting with bated breath to see how this one plays out.

So, now that fans have gotten their first taste of Ghost in the Shell: SAC_2045, what else can they expect from the anime’s sophomore season?

According to Anime News Network, the upcoming outing should consist of another 12 episodes. The outlet cites an interview from San Diego Comic-Con in 2018, during which Maki Terashima-Furuta — president of Production I.G. USA — revealed two seasons with the same number of installments were planned. It’s not clear if the studio has any intentions of taking this story beyond that.

The trailer for Ghost in the Shell: SAC_2045 also confirms that directors Kenji Kamiyama and Shinji Aramaki are returning, as is character designer Ilya Kuvshinov. Nobuko Toda and Kazuma Jinnouchi will provide the score, and the majority of the main cast will return as well.
